Miller, Thier tie for medalist honors in season-opening win
Jackson County Central boys' golf team opens season with victory over Murray County Central

A cubist interpretation of the season-opening golf match between Jackson County Central and Murray County Central, capturing the dynamic movements and competitive spirit of the young athletes.Jackson TodayTavin Miller and Kyler Thier both shot scores of 41 to tie for medalist honors as the Jackson County Central boys' golf team opened the season with a 180-199 win over Murray County Central on Thursday. The JCC girls' team lost 204-255 in their season opener, with Lily Brinkman leading the Huskies with a fourth-place finish of 56.

The details
In the boys' match, Tavin Miller and Kyler Thier both shot 41 to tie for medalist honors, leading JCC to the win. Gavin Pohlman shot 48 to place fifth, and Hayden Schultz rounded out the team score with a 50. Linkon Phillips also played, shooting a 53. For the girls, Lily Brinkman led JCC with a fourth-place finish of 56, while Adriana Clark and Mya Mohns both shot 66, and Alana Kalvoda shot 67. Taylor Schultz shot a 78 for the Huskies.
- The matches took place on April 09, 2026.
- The JCC boys' team will play in a tournament on Friday in Worthington.
